Attinger Jack bags triple win

Attinger Jack, the direct response agency, has won three new accounts worth a total of £1.75m.

The agency has been appointed by Donald Russell, the high-end mail order butcher, to create a press advertising campaign designed to raise awareness and drive sales.

It has also won accounts from Lincolnshire-based plant specialist GardenBargains.com, which has allocated £750,000 for a similar campaign, and shoe specialist Natureform, which targets the over-50s market with an annual estimated £500,000 media spend.

All three accounts focus on direct sales press advertising in the nationals and magazine press. Attinger Jack will buy the media and develop the creative in-house. All the campaigns will launch in the autumn.

Attinger Jack has undertaken TV campaigns for Accident Advice Helpline, press work for Savile Row and online work for clients through its AJinteractive unit.
